Power Supplies (PSUs) β The Heart of Your PC in South Africa
π What is a Power Supply (PSU)?
A Power Supply Unit is the part of a computer that converts electricity from your wall socket into a safe, usable form for your PC components.
Itβs basically the heart of your computerβif itβs weak or unstable, your whole system suffers.
β‘ Why Your PSU Matters
- A good PSU keeps your PC running smoothly and protects it from power surges.
- A cheap or faulty PSU can cause crashes, overheating, or even damage expensive parts like your graphics card or motherboard.
- In South Africa, where load shedding and power fluctuations are common, a reliable PSU with surge protection is extra important.
π₯οΈ Types of PSUs
- Standard (Non-Modular) β All cables are permanently attached. Cheaper but harder to manage cables.
- Semi-Modular β Essential cables are fixed, extras can be added when needed.
- Fully Modular β All cables can be connected or removed; best for cable management.
π How to Choose the Right PSU
- Wattage: Gaming PCs may need 650Wβ850W, while basic PCs can work on 400Wβ500W.
- Efficiency Rating: Look for 80 PLUS Bronze, Silver, Gold, or Platinum for better power savings.
- Brand Quality: Stick to well-known, reliable brands to avoid failures.
- Protection Features: Surge, over-voltage, and short-circuit protection are must-haves in South Africa.
Key PSU Specifications
1. Wattage (Power Output)
- Measured inΒ Watts (W), indicates how much power the PSU can deliver.
- Entry-level PCs (Office/Home Use):Β 300W β 500W
- Mid-range Gaming PCs:Β 550W β 750W
- High-end Gaming/Workstation PCs:Β 850W β 1200W+
2. Efficiency Rating (80 PLUS Certification)
- Indicates how efficiently the PSU converts AC to DC power.
- Ratings:
- 80 PLUS WhiteΒ (80% efficiency)
- 80 PLUS BronzeΒ (82-85%)
- 80 PLUS SilverΒ (85-88%)
- 80 PLUS GoldΒ (87-90%)
- 80 PLUS PlatinumΒ (89-92%)
- 80 PLUS TitaniumΒ (92-94%)
- Gold-rated PSUsΒ are ideal for most South African users, balancing cost and efficiency.
3. Modularity
- Non-modular:Β All cables are fixed (cheaper but messy).
- Semi-modular:Β Essential cables are fixed, extras are detachable.
- Full-modular:Β All cables are detachable (best for cable management).
4. Form Factor
- ATX (Standard):Β Fits most mid-tower and full-tower cases.
- SFX/SFX-L:Β For small form factor (SFF) PCs.
5. Protection Features
- OVP (Over-Voltage Protection)
- UVP (Under-Voltage Protection)
- OCP (Over-Current Protection)
- SCP (Short-Circuit Protection)
- Surge Protection (Essential in SA due to unstable power)
Types of PSUs Available in South Africa
1. Budget PSUs (Entry-Level)
- Best for:Β Office PCs, basic home use.
- Wattage:Β 300W β 500W.
- Example Brands:Β Cooler Master Elite, Corsair CV.
2. Mid-Range PSUs (Gaming & Workstations)
- Best for:Β Gamers, content creators.
- Wattage:Β 550W β 750W.
- Example Brands:Β Corsair RM, EVGA BQ, Seasonic Focus.
3. High-End PSUs (Enthusiast & Professional)
- Best for:Β High-end gaming, servers, workstations.
- Wattage:Β 850W β 1600W.
- Example Brands:Β Corsair HX/AX, Seasonic Prime, EVGA SuperNOVA.
4. UPS-Compatible PSUs (For Load Shedding)
- Some PSUs work better withΒ Uninterruptible Power Supplies (UPS).
- Look forΒ Active PFC (Power Factor Correction)Β for smoother UPS compatibility.

Factors to Consider When Buying a PSU in South Africa
1. Power Stability & Load Shedding
- Invest in aΒ surge protectorΒ orΒ UPSΒ to protect your PSU.
- AΒ high-efficiency (Gold/Platinum) PSUΒ handles voltage drops better.
2. Future-Proofing
- If you plan to upgrade (e.g., adding a powerful GPU), get a higher-wattage PSU.
3. Warranty & Local Support
- Look forΒ 5-10 year warrantiesΒ (Corsair, Seasonic offer long warranties).
- Buy fromΒ reputable South African retailersΒ (Evetech, Wootware, Takealot).
4. Pricing & Availability
- Budget PSUs:Β R500 β R1,500
- Mid-range:Β R1,500 β R3,500
- High-end:Β R4,000+

π‘οΈ Pro Tips for Longevity
- Pair your PSU with a UPS (Uninterruptible Power Supply) to protect during power cuts.
- Keep your PSU dust-free and well-ventilated.
- Never overload itβalways leave at least 20% power headroom.
